, April 16 -- The election to the Bangladesh Bar Council, the regulatory body for lawyers across the country, has been postponed amid the ongoing fuel crisis triggered by the Middle East conflict.
The decision was announced in a press release issued on Wednesday.
According to the previously announced schedule, the election was set to be held on May 19.
The release said the decision to postpone the polls was taken at an emergency meeting held at the Bar Council building on Wednesday.
The decision comes amid concerns that the fuel crisis across the country could disrupt election-related activities and campaigning.
